
Gyanendra
Gyanendra is a resident of Papad Hamzapur village who filed a complaint against Nikhil Nanda and several officials of a tractor company, alleging that their actions led to the suicide of his brother, Jitendra Singh, who ran a tractor agency. He seeks justice for his family's tragic loss.
